About The Position

Responsibility for providing all necessary Systems Administrator requirements to the IT Department. ESSENTIAL DUTIES: Responsibilities include maintaining and servicing the company's information systems, as well as managing the distribution of computers, printers, and other peripheral equipment. Oversee Microsoft Windows applications and systems, ensuring proper installation and maintenance of the organization's local area network hardware and software. Handles troubleshooting, router maintenance, user access control, password resets, email setup, system assessments, backups, and restores. Train, schedule, and provide directions for Technicians as needed or as directed by Department Director or Systems Administrator. Maintains technology policies, standards, checklists, and procedures while overseeing inventory procurement and disposal. Ensures software licensing compliance, tracks software versions, maintains logs, mitigates IT risks. Keeps networks, workstations, operating systems, and applications running smoothly, ensuring timely updates, patches, and circuit functionality per vendor requirements. Maintain user security and email accounts for the business, gaming and tribal business networks. Provide support for switching and routing technology, disaster recovery, network and resource security. Provides technical supervision of IT department staff and oversees the day-to-day activities. Perform other duties as assigned or directed.
